In the 1920s and 1930s, brother and sister Susannah and Joshua toiled at their creative tasks in a remote cottage in a tiny Yorkshire village..."Neither wrote great literature, but Susannah's work was always the more popular. Perhaps that's why Joshua one day killed his sister with an ax and shot himself in the head." Now there is a revival of interest i their work, and Gerald Suzman, a bookseller known to Scotland Yard for his shady schemes, has turned the old farmhouse into a museum to Susannah - and detective Charlie Peace is sent there undercover for the opening weekend convention to see what Suzman is really up to. 221 pp.
